You might want to keep the X layer and replace everything above (gtk,
hildon, desktop) with other components. Perhaps the biggest challange
is getting tablet-specific input methods to support those components.

> Not that difficult. All you need is to modify the bootup scripts to
> start only what's needed (check scripts in /etc/osso-af-init directory)
> and make your own program that shows the icons. No source code changes
> should be needed, just editing the shellscripts. I think there might
> come some problems of not having maemo-af-desktop there but they are all
> solvable.
